TROTTING
FINAL DAY AT ADDINGTON INTER-DOMINION CHAMPIONSHIP MEETING [United Press Association] CHRISTCHURCH, This Day. The Inter-Dominion Trotting Championship meeting ended to-day at Addington in dull weather. The earlier postponements affected the attendance, but there was still a large crowd. The track was in good order, despite light rain in the early morning.
